The Miami Heat are 8.5-point underdogs heading into Game 2 of the NBA Finals against the Denver Nuggets at Ball Arena on Sunday, starting at 8:00 PM ET on ABC. The Nuggets hold a 1-0 lead in the series. The matchup has an over/under set at 216.5 points.

Nuggets Betting Records & Stats

  • Denver and its opponents have gone over 216.5 combined points in 67 of 82 games this season.
  • The average point total in Denver's outings this year is 228.3, 11.8 more points than this game's over/under.
  • The Nuggets are 45-37-0 against the spread this season.
  • Denver has entered the game as favorites 61 times this season and won 43, or 70.5%, of those games.
  • This season, Denver has won 19 of its 25 games, or 76%, when favored by at least -350 on the moneyline.
  • The moneyline for this contest implies a 77.8% chance of a victory for the Nuggets.

Heat Betting Records & Stats

  • Miami has played 47 games this season that have gone over 216.5 combined points scored.
  • Miami has a 219.3-point average over/under in its outings this season, 2.8 more points than this game's total.
  • Miami has a 30-52-0 record against the spread this season.
  • The Heat have been chosen as underdogs in 23 games this year and have walked away with the win seven times (30.4%) in those games.
  • Miami has played as an underdog of +280 or more once this season and lost that game.
  • The moneyline set for this matchup implies Miami has a 26.3% chance of walking away with the win.
